Begin your adventure in Gangtok by immersing yourself in the stunning natural beauty of the region. In the morning, head to the enchanting Tsomgo Lake, nestled amidst snow-capped mountains. Take a peaceful walk along the lakeshore and admire the serene surroundings. Afterward, visit the nearby Baba Harbhajan Singh Mandir, a revered shrine dedicated to an Indian Army soldier.
In the afternoon, make your way to the Namgyal Institute of Tibetology. Explore the museum's extensive collection of Tibetan artifacts, including ancient manuscripts, religious art, and thangkas. Afterward, take a leisurely stroll through the beautiful Flower Exhibition Centre, where you can marvel at a variety of vibrant blooms.
In the evening, head to the MG Marg, the bustling heart of Gangtok. Explore the pedestrian-only street lined with shops, cafes, and restaurants. Indulge in local delicacies and enjoy the vibrant atmosphere as you take a leisurely walk along this popular promenade.
Embark on a cultural exploration of Gangtok on your second day. Start your morning with a visit to the Enchey Monastery, a 200-year-old Buddhist monastery. Discover the intricate architecture and vibrant prayer flags that adorn the premises.
In the afternoon, make your way to the Do-Drul Chorten Stupa, one of the most important religious sites in Gangtok. Take in the peaceful ambiance as you circumambulate the stupa and spin the prayer wheels. Adjacent to the stupa, explore the Namgyal Institute of Tibetology's beautiful orchid sanctuary, home to a diverse collection of exotic orchids.
As the evening sets in, head to the Tashi Viewpoint, offering breathtaking panoramic views of the snow-capped Kanchenjunga mountain range at sunset. Marvel at the stunning vistas and capture beautiful photographs as you bid farewell to Gangtok.
For those seeking off the beaten path attractions, a visit to the Ganesh Tok viewpoint is a must. This small temple dedicated to Lord Ganesha offers panoramic views of the surrounding hills and the city of Gangtok. Additionally, a trip to the Rumtek Monastery, located 24 kilometers from the city center, provides an opportunity to explore one of the largest and most significant monasteries in Sikkim. The monastery's intricate architecture, peaceful surroundings, and spiritual ambiance make it a hidden gem loved by locals and tourists alike.
